Rangers fans still believe the club should sell Leeds United-linked Rabbi Matondo after his two-goal, two-assist performance in the club's 6-0 demolishing of Ross County.

He got his first goal just ahead of half-time, meeting captain James Tavernier's pin-point cross and finishing from inside the six-yard box.

Matondo then turned provider, finding Cyriel Dessers with a low cross for the striker to slot home from close range.

In the 65th minute, Tom Lawrence was on the end of another Matondo assist, beating Ross County goalkeeper Ross Laidlaw in a one-on-one to score.

Just four minutes later the Welsh winger bagged his second with another close-range goal to put the home side 5-0 up.

Rangers fans still want Rabbi Matondo out

Still, despite all of this, Rangers fans aren't convinced by the winger and would be happy to see the club sell him to raise much-needed funds.
